Clinical features of puff adder envenoming: case series of Bitis arietans snakebites in Kenya and a review of the literature.

IntroductionThe puff adder (Bitis arietans) is a medically important snake species found across much of Africa, yet there is a limited understanding of the clinical features and pathophysiology of envenoming after a puff adder bite. MethodsWe conducted a case-series study to describe the clinical features of patients with puff adder bites who were treated in two primary healthcare facilities in Kenya and complemented our case-series with a review of all published cases of puff adder envenoming that contained sufficient clinical details to highlight the major features. ResultsBetween December 2020 and September 2021, 15 patients were admitted with a suspected puff adder bite (based on the patients description of the biting snake or confirmed in patients who brought the dead snake or a picture of the biting snake for identification) at the Chemolingot and Mwingi sub-county hospitals in central Kenya. Common local and systemic features on admission included pain (n=15, 100%), swelling (n=14, 93%), and haemorrhage (n=9, 60%). Coagulopathy (n=2, 13%) and shock (n=1, 8%) were less common. In addition, we conducted a literature review and identified 23 studies with detailed descriptions of the clinical features of puff adder envenoming from 37 patients. Local features were common and consistent across cases - swelling (100%, n=37) and pain (95%, n=35). Systemic features were less consistent, with 10 (27%) patients exhibiting hypotension on admission, 10 (27%) patients reporting a fever, and 13 (35%) developing anaemia. Some complications were common in patients with bites by captive snakes (amputations), compared to patients with bites by wild snakes (hypotension). Snake identification was easier and more accurate after bites by captive snakes, but for patients bitten in community settings, identification was challenging and often less objective. ConclusionWe combined clinical cases and a literature review to describe the common and less common clinical features of puff adder envenoming. Further clinical research with serial laboratory assays of patients with definitively identified puff adder bites is crucial to further understand the pathophysiology of envenoming by this medially important snake species.
